Abstract

This paper presents the proposal, implementation and validation of a low cost fault-tolerant functional prototype for livestock monitoring. This prototype uses IoT devices, ESP8266 and ESP32, creating a mesh network, managed by the painlessMesh library, with WiFi and LoRa technologies. It allows, for instance, the collection of vital signs from animals. In comparison with the traditional method of livestock examination, this cost-efficient approach reduces manual labor and saves working time. It also improves animal health, increases profits and decreases the environmental footprint.
